You won't be able to buy an actual gear. The gear shouldn't be the problem, the collar and synchros are the ones to go first..

EIther way, I agree with many people who say every T50 grinds. But I highly doubt the actual gear itself is toast.. Do you have pics?

Gear shifting issues in a T50 are almost always due to worn teeth on the shift sleeves (what you guys are referring to as the "collars." If the dog teeth (where the sleeve engages with) on the gear look ok and the gear teeth itself are not broken or chipped, the gear should be ok to reuse.

Do not file a gear tooth back to shape. Filing is usually used to remove burrs or casting flash, but not to reshape a gear. By excessive filing you wear though the hardening.

New gear sets are obscenely expensive, I build a lot of T50's and I think you could argue that a W-series conversion would be less expensive than a full T50 build.
